Nuruddin Farah (Baidoa, 1945)
Somali novelist particularly concerned with women's liberation in postcolonial Somalia. Born in Baidoa, Italian Somaliland (temporarily under British control), Farah is the son of a merchant father and poet mother. As a child, he attended school at Kallafo, Ogad?n, learning English, Arabic, and Amharic. In 1963, three years after Somalia's independence, Farah was forced to flee his home region of Ogad?n following serious border conflicts. For several years, he pursued a degree in Literature and Philosophy at India's Punjab University, Chandigarh. Later he returned to teach in Mogadishu.
